[PATCH net-next 2/3] r8152: change rx early size when the mtu is changed

The rx early size is calculated with the mtu, so it has to be
re-calculated when the mtu is changed.

drivers/net/usb/r8152.c | 16 +++++++++++++++-
1 file changed, 15 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/drivers/net/usb/r8152.c b/drivers/net/usb/r8152.c
index b043c7f..c5301ca 100644
--- a/drivers/net/usb/r8152.c
+++ b/drivers/net/usb/r8152.c
@@ -3724,6 +3724,7 @@ out:
static int rtl8152_change_mtu(struct net_device *dev, int new_mtu)
{
struct r8152 *tp = netdev_priv(dev);
+ int ret;

switch (tp->version) {
case RTL_VER_01:
@@ -3736,9 +3737,22 @@ static int rtl8152_change_mtu(struct net_device *dev, int new_mtu)
if (new_mtu < 68 || new_mtu > RTL8153_MAX_MTU)
return -EINVAL;

+ ret = usb_autopm_get_interface(tp->intf);
+ if (ret < 0)
+ return ret;
+
+ mutex_lock(&tp->control);
+
dev->mtu = new_mtu;

- return 0;
+ if (netif_running(dev) && netif_carrier_ok(dev))
+ r8153_set_rx_early_size(tp);
+
+ mutex_unlock(&tp->control);
+
+ usb_autopm_put_interface(tp->intf);
+
+ return ret;
}
